Grilled Marinated Portabellos
By Carla
Serves 4. Quick and easy.
Eat these like a burger. Carnivores will love them too!

Ingredients
- 1/2 cup olive oil
- 3 Tbsp lemon juice
- 6 cloves garlic, minced
- 1/4 tsp salt
- 4 portobello mushrooms, 5-6 inches, stems removed, caps wiped clean
Preparation
Step 1
Combine oil, lemon juice, garlic, ans salt in large ziplock bag. Add mushrooms; seal bag and gently shake to coat mushrooms with marinade.
Let stand at room temperature until seasoned, 1 hour. cut four 12-inch-square pieces of foil (or six 9-inch-square pieces if using smaller mushrooms).
Set grill at medium-hot.
Remove mushrooms from marinade. Put a mushroom gill-side up on foil square; fold foil over mushroom and seal edges. Repeat for all mushrooms. Grill mushrooms, with sealed side of foil packet up, until juicy and tender (10 - 12 minutes for large, 9 for medium mushrooms).
Using tongs, unwrap mushrooms and put them on the grill gill-side up and cook until grill-marked, 30 - 60 seconds.
